Результаты поиска по запросу "sh"
Как прочитать файл в переменную в оболочке?
Я хочу прочитать файл и сохранить его в переменной, но мне нужно сохранить переменную, а не просто распечатать файл. Как я могу это сделать? Я написал этот скрипт, но это не совсем то, что мне было нужно: #!/bin/sh while read LINE do echo $LINE ...
Почему этот фрагмент кода с shebang #! / Bin / sh и exec python внутри 4 одинарных кавычек работает?
Я пытаюсь понять один из ответов на этот вопрос: Невозможно передать аргумент python с помощью "#! / Usr / bin / env python" [https://stackoverflow.com/questions/3306518/cannot-pass-an-argument-to-python-with-usr-bin-env-python] #!/bin/sh ...
источник env выход
У меня есть некоторый шелл-код, который мне нужно отладить, поэтому у меня был дамп кода его окружения в файл env > env.txtи с моим сценарием тестирования я хочу получить его, test.sh: . ./env.txt echo $EXAMPLE echo $EXAMPLE2содержимое ...
Портативный способ проверки пустоты переменной оболочки [duplicate]
На этот вопрос уже есть ответ здесь: Почему сравнения сценариев оболочки часто используют x $ VAR = xyes? [/questions/174119/why-do-shell-script-comparisons-often-use-xvar-xyes] 7 ответовКакой портативный и канонический способ проверить, ...
инициализация массивов в sh
Я хочу инициализировать массив в sh. В bash это будет: list=(`seq 1 4`)В ш я пытаюсь сделать это так: for i in `seq 1 4`; do list[$((i-1))]="$i" doneЯ получаю сообщение об ошибке для каждой итерации: list[0]=1: not foundЧто я делаю не так и ...
Переименовать файлы рекурсивно Mac OSX
Попытка переименовать кучу файлов. Я могу переименовать любые экземпляры foo с помощью bar в текущем каталоге: ls . | awk '{print("mv "$1" "$1)}' | sed 's/foo/bar/2' | /bin/shЧто я могу добавить, чтобы сделать его рекурсивным? Изменить / Мое ...
Получить pid текущего subshell
Я пытаюсь получить pid текущей исполняемой оболочки - но